
K-State Soccer Sets Schedule for Fifth Season of Action
Aug 25, 2020 | Soccer
MANHATTAN, Kansas – Kansas State soccer, entering its fifth season of action in 2020, will play a nine-match Big 12 schedule in a nine-week span. The nine-match schedule includes five home matches at Buser Family Park. All Big 12 teams are not permitted to play any non-conference opponents this fall.
K-State opens its 2020 schedule with three of its first four matches at home. The Wildcats begin the abbreviated slate against 2020 Big 12 coaches poll favorite Texas Tech on Friday, September 11.
The Wildcats will then travel to West Virginia on Friday, September 18, for a 6 p.m. (CT), kick-off.
K-State returns home for the next two weeks, as the Wildcats host TCU on Friday, September 25, at 7 p.m. The Wildcats will end the stretch by hosting Sunflower Showdown rival Kansas on Friday, October 2, at 7 p.m.
After hosting the Jayhawks, K-State will play three of its next four matches on the road. The Wildcats will travel to Austin, Texas, to face Texas on Friday, October 9, at 5 p.m. K-State will host Oklahoma on Friday, October 16, at 7 p.m., and then return to the road for matches at Baylor on Friday, October 23, at 7 p.m., and at Iowa State on Friday, October 30, at 7 p.m.
K-State will cap its 2020 schedule at Buser Family Park on Friday, November 6, at 7 p.m., against Oklahoma State. This will be the first match K-State will play in the month of November. Oklahoma State was voted to finish second in the Big 12 preseason coaches poll for the 2020 season.
Matches could be played beyond November 6 as possible make-up matches.
K-State returns 17 letter winners and welcomes in 11 newcomers for the 2020 season. Brookelynn Entz, the first All-Big 12 selection in program history, returns for her senior season as the team's top returning scorer with 10 points in 2019.
